}
private void receiveMessage() {
try {
OtpErlangObject receivedMessage = myMessageBox.receive(RECEIVE_TIMEOUT);
ErlangDebuggerEvent event = ErlangDebuggerEvent.create(receivedMessage);
if (event != null && myEventsListener != null) {
event.process(this, myEventsListener);
} else if (receivedMessage != null) {
unsupportedMessage(receivedMessage);
}
} catch (OtpErlangExit otpErlangExit) {
if (myEventsListener != null) {